ActionAid Tanzania is an anti-poverty agency working to end poverty and injustice. Qualified women candidates are highly encouraged to apply for this position.
ActionAid Tanzania (AATZ) is a development agency that is committed for social justice, gender equality and ending poverty. It is an Associate member of the ActionAid International (AAI) Federation which is a global justice organization working to achieve social justice, gender equality and eradication of poverty. The organization is looking for a qualified, experienced and self-motivated person to fill in the following vacant post:
Job Title: Public Accountability and Youth Engagement Manager
Workstation: ActionAid Tanzania Head Office in Dar es Salaam with travels to the field and internationally as required
Reports to: Head of Programs and Policy
Department: Programs
Job Role:
To coordinate all public accountability and youth engagement programs of the associate as per the direction of the Country Strategy Paper .

Key Responsibilities
• Coordinate the development of strategies on accountability, youth and education programs of the country program under the guidance of the Head of Program and Policy
• Engage in national policy advocacy initiatives involving key partners, stakeholders and government decision makers
• Initiate and generate policy ideas on governance, accountability and education programs in line with the CSP
• Coordinate the development of the Danida partnership long term program/strategy and develop its annual plan and budget
• Plan and coordinate action researches as appropriate and ensure dissemination of research finding
• Take active part in developing strategies for the country program and Local Rights programs and relevant partners
• Develop annual plan and budget for national programs under accountability, youth and education programs and ensure its effective implementation
• Support Local Rights Programs and relevant partners in planning, implementation, monitoring and evaluation of programs under the theme
• Ensure programs under the theme are in line with HRBA at all level and develop the capacity of LRP and partner staff towards this end
• Coordinate People for Change (P4C) and closely work with Advisors and Inspirators
• Work closely with Training Centre for Development Cooperation (TCDC) and Global platforms on developing the capacity of staff, partners and governance structures
• Facilitate micro-macro linkage of public accountability and youth development program at all levels
• Take active part in the process of developing plan and budget for the country program
• Work closely with thematic managers on program quality and joint advocacy initiatives
• Initiate and develop concept notes and proposals to raise hinds for programs under the theme and engage actively in other fundraising initiatives
• Analyse and identify potential risks, design mitigation measures and update the risks regularly for programs under the position
• Coordinate partner organizations and relevant stakeholders towards effective implementation of accountability, youth and education programs
• Undertake periodic monitoring and review of accountability, youth and education program at national level and across Local Rights Programs and partners
